    If caught in one, just swim up or down the beach (or, "parallel" with the beach) eventually you'll swim out of the usually relatively narrow rip current, and can then swim back to the beach normally...but it can take a minute, as a rip current can take you out a ways before you break out of it (you just need to stay calm and keep trying to go parallel with the beach...you'll get there)

    I'd find a sturdy box bigger than the glass, fill the glass with wadded up newspaper, then pack it totally surrounded in wadded up newspaper too.
    Tape up box well.
    Could place that in another padded box too.
